1995 Ford Escort vs. 1997 Oldsmobile Cutlass

To start off, 1997 Oldsmobile Cutlass is newer by 2 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1995 Ford Escort.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1995 Ford Escort would be higher. At 3,134 cc (6 cylinders), 1997 Oldsmobile Cutlass is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1997 Oldsmobile Cutlass (150 HP @ 4800 RPM) has 60 more horse power than 1995 Ford Escort. (90 HP @ 5500 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1997 Oldsmobile Cutlass should accelerate faster than 1995 Ford Escort.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1997 Oldsmobile Cutlass weights approximately 295 kg more than 1995 Ford Escort.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1997 Oldsmobile Cutlass (249 Nm @ 3200 RPM) has 114 more torque (in Nm) than 1995 Ford Escort. (135 Nm @ 3000 RPM). This means 1997 Oldsmobile Cutlass will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1995 Ford Escort. 1997 Oldsmobile Cutlass has automatic transmission and 1995 Ford Escort has manual transmission. 1995 Ford Escort will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 1997 Oldsmobile Cutlass will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.

Compare all specifications:

1995 Ford Escort 1997 Oldsmobile Cutlass
Make Ford Oldsmobile
Model Escort Cutlass
Year Released 1995 1997
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 1597 cc 3134 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 6 cylinders
Engine Type in-line V
Horse Power 90 HP 150 HP
Engine RPM 5500 RPM 4800 RPM
Torque 135 Nm 249 Nm
Torque RPM 3000 RPM 3200 RPM
Drive Type Front Front
Transmission Type Manual Automatic
Number of Seats 5 seats 4 seats
Number of Doors 5 doors 2 doors
Vehicle Weight 1105 kg 1400 kg
Vehicle Length 4140 mm 4850 mm
Vehicle Width 1690 mm 1770 mm
Vehicle Height 1350 mm 1440 mm
Wheelbase Size 2530 mm 2720 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 55 L 76 L
